'''Kopeeki Drifts''' is a location found in ''[[The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ild|Breath of the Wild]]''.

The Kopeeki Drifts are located a bit northwest of the [[Hebra Tower]]. As with most of the province, the climate is very cold and Link will need to wear appropriate armor, such as the [[Snowquill Set]], or food with high-level cold resistance to avoid constantly losing health.

At the east side of the drifts on the lower elevation, there are some boulders that can be blown up. Behind it, there is a treasure chest with a [[Hylia Series]] shield, such as a [[Knight's Shield]].

At the south end of the Kopeeki Drifts at a lower elevation, there is a large closed gate. Way up the slope of the drifts to the northwest, there are a series of small snowballs. Link can pick up one of these snowballs and drop it near the slope. The snowball will roll down the hill, gathering more snow and becoming a much larger ball. If aimed properly, it will smash into the gate, knocking it down and revealing the [[Gee Ha'rah Shrine]].
